This amazing Apple Monkey Bread recipe has warm cinnamon sugar apples & buttery sweet caramel glazed biscuit pieces. The best apple fritter monkey bread!
Preheat oven to 350°F. Whisk together ¼ cup sugar and ½ teaspoon cinnamon in medium bowl. Add apples, stirring and folding until well coated. Set aside.
Add ½ cup sugar and 2 teaspoons cinnamon to a gallon zip bag, seal and shake until well mixed. Using a pizza cutter, cut biscuits into quarters and drop into bag. Shake until biscuits are well coated.
Thoroughly grease a 12-cup bundt pan. Creating even layers, place half the apples into the pan, then half of the biscuits. Repeat. Discard leftover biscuit sugar.
Melt brown sugar and butter in a medium saucepan over medium low heat. Stirring frequently, cook until the two ingredients become one cohesive liquid, like caramel (no separate yellow layer of butter on top). Pour evenly over biscuits.
Bake for 42-46 minutes, until deep golden brown and cooked in the center.* Cool in pan for 10 minutes on a cooling rack. Cover with a plate, then hold both securely with oven mitts and turn over onto the plate, tapping the pan to loosen. Enjoy!

Notes
*Test for doneness: use a fork to carefully pull a piece out of the center, tear in half to check for raw dough (a sign it’s not cooked).
